Barack Obama to Replace Jefferson Davis 


An elementary school in Mississippi has announced that it will change its name from Jefferson Davis IB Elementary School to Barack Obama Magnet IB Elementary School. PTA president Janelle Jeffersontold the Jackson Public Schools Board of Trustees on Tuesday night that the community had voted to change the name. “Jefferson Davis, although infamous in his own right, would probably not be too happy about a diverse school promoting the education of the very individuals he fought to keep enslaved being named after him,” Janelle Jefferson told the board. During the 2016-17 school year, the school district’s student population was 96% Black. The Davis community had two weeks to submit their suggestions, and they voted for their candidate of choice on Oct. 5th.
